Fig. 2: Mitigation strategies optimization results for the state of São Paulo.

From: Mathematical model of COVID-19 intervention scenarios for São Paulo—Brazil

Fig. 2

a Design of experiment results showing the influence of social distancing (SD) strategy (red color indicates constant (Ct) SD strategy; green color indicates intermittent (Int) SD strategy; blue color indicates stepping down (Step) SD strategy) and the percentage ratio of the unsusceptible or protected people over the whole population (Protection), x-axis, on the total number of critical cases over the ICU threshold (ICU_E), y-axis, for the entire period of analysis (end-day 25 December 2021). b Constrained optimization results showing the influence of strategy (color) and SD magnitude (circle diameters corresponding to variations between 15 and 40%) on the number of critical cases over ICU threshold for the first (ICU_E1), x-axis, and the second peak of the pandemic (ICU_E2), y-axis. c Constrained optimization results showing the influence of Window size (red color indicates 80-day windows; green color indicates 60-day windows; blue color indicates 80-day windows) and SD magnitude (circle diameters) on ICU_E1, x-axis, and ICU_E2, y-axis.
